GREATER BAY PROTECTIVE SERVICES INC is seeking a Security Officer to patrol a designated East Palo Alto residential area, monitor for suspicious activity, and respond to alarms and incidents with professionalism. This role requires vigilance, clear communication, and adherence to safety protocols.
Requirements include a high school diploma, valid California security officer license, and at least two years in security. CPR/First Aid certification preferred.

About the Role:
The Security Patrol Officer plays a critical role in maintaining the safety and security of the assigned premises in East Palo Alto residential areas. This position involves proactive monitoring and response to potential security threats, ensuring compliance with all safety protocols and regulations. The officer will serve as a visible deterrent to unauthorized activities while providing assistance and support to employees, visitors, and emergency responders. This role requires vigilance, quick decision-making, and effective communication to manage incidents and maintain a secure environment. Ultimately, the Security Officer contributes to the overall protection of property, personnel, and information assets, fostering a safe workplace culture.
